Background:
For this card, I die cut a piece of Cream Woodgrain Paper using the second largest die from the Fringed Scalloped Frames set. To add a little depth to the frame, I next lightly ink-blended around the edges using Distressed Oxide Ground Espresso. To finish everything off I then added some dark brown splatter using my Altenew watercolor pan set before mounting the panel onto a dark, navy-blue, A2-sized mat.
Snowy Owl:
I wanted my card to have a bit of a masculine vibe, so I die cut my owl pieces from brown, tan, and navy blue cardstock. I then die cut some of the cap and scarf pieces from blue plaid pattern paper. For my Pine Berry Branch dies, I die cut the branch from 80lb white cardstock and the berries from the same blue as the hat and scarf.
Next, I ink-blended some shading onto my owl body and my Pine Branches using Ground Espresso and Gathered Twigs Distressed Oxide Inks. For my pine needles, I combined Mowed Lawn and Pine Needles Distressed Oxide Inks. Once everything was completed, I assembled my Snowy Owl and my Pine Berry Branch per the guides on the back of the packaging.

Final Assembly:
I carefully arranged my owl onto his pine branch as shown and adhered him with both glue and foam tape for added dimension. I then die cut a “Peace” sentiment from the Peace Love Joy Stylish Script Sentiment Dies from the same dark navy blue as my mat. I cut two sentiments and stacked them together before gluing to the panel. To finish everything off I attached my card panel to a folding, white, A2-sized card base and my cute card was complete.
